Australian comic Barry Humphries is in a "serious" condition in hospital, with his family having rushed to his bedside to be with him.
The comedian, best known for his Dame Edna character, recently had hip replacement surgery following a fall in February.
But he was readmitted to St Vincent's Hospital in Sydney earlier this week due to complications.
The 89-year-old is said to be "comfortable" now, and is surrounded by his loved ones.
Entertainment reporter Peter Ford gave an update on the comedian's condition to Australia's Channel Seven's Sunrise programme.
Sharing a clip of him on the news programme, he tweeted: "Statement to media due to be released shortly. At this moment Barry is a serious condition but being kept comfortable. He's surrounded by family."
Ford told the programme: "Barry won’t give up easily. Barry has something marked on his calendar and that is to say he'll be back on stage before the end of the year.
"He's been travelling around the UK last year doing a one man show, largely sitting in a chair and talking about the great characters he's created through the years.
"Whether that's a realistic goal for Barry, I don't know, but either way it's not over until it's over but I am told Barry's health has worsened in the last week."
He added that things were "tough" for the comedian, but that he has a "fighting spirit" and is "not going to give up easily."
When asked how long Humphries might be in hospital for, he said that things were "up in the air" and that there is a "very serious concern about what happens next - it's a very tough time."
Humphries' wife, Lizzie Spender, told the Sydney Morning Herald that her husband was "fine" though.
And a friend simply said: "He's with doctors at the moment."
